Output 6edfa3d6634161120d577f7756da6320f95d04a1f3161160fa4948f4f5360e24:0

value
75740
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d8c1fdf43966ea4eb3eda4c72379b31872bc2fed OP_EQUAL
address
3MT8GnCbkS1fEG72ZN1ELyFPHQVyDZAZUR
transaction
6edfa3d6634161120d577f7756da6320f95d04a1f3161160fa4948f4f5360e24